Fifty-year protein mystery breaks open as acid-driven water loss comes into view
Image: Phys.org
Proteins systematically lose their protective hydration shell when their environment becomes more acidic. Until recently, this was just a theory. State-of-the-art imaging techniques have helped researchers at Martin Luther University Halle-Wittenberg (MLU) directly observe this process for the first time at the level of the individual water molecule. This has answered a question in biochemistry that had remained unanswered for 50 years.
